Encapsulated High Output Solar Cells
$8.95
These high output encapsulated mini-panels utilize solar cells similar to those that power satellites in space. Safe and simple to use, the mini-panels are ready to use out of the box and do not require soldering. The mini-panels are sturdy and allow for handling without the normal breakage and cell damage associated with handling most normal panels. A unique lens pattern allows these panels to collect light from all angles and each comes with 6GÇ¥ red and black lead wires already attached. -- All mini-panels are tested VOC (voltage open circuit) and ISC (current short circuit) using one full sun condition. -- Please note: Most applications require charging batteries (the solar operating voltage must be higher than the battery voltage). Direct powering of devices requires knowing the voltage and current of your device: -- Light bulbs: Use light emitting diodes (LED) which require 3 volts, plus 50mA per LED. -- Motors: We recommend motors that run 0.50v (1/2) to 7.2 volts, and require at most 100mA to start-up, then run at 20mA. The most important consideration for choosing a miniature motor is the "current"; many motors will require at least 200mA to 500mA of current to start-up.

Radiometer
$11.95
The Radiometer - A Real Solar Engine! -- The Radiometer provides an introduction to the study of thermodynamics that sits on your desk or table top. Set it in sunlight or incandescent light and watch the mill inside spin! -- The radiometer consists of four vanes, each has one blackened side and one silvered side. It is encased in a clear glass bulb that has a near perfect vacuum. So what happens to make the radiometer "work"? -- Crookes originally believed that sunlight falling on the light-mill turned the vanes so that the black surfaces were being pushed away by the light. He thought that this demonstrated that light radiation pressure on the black vanes was turning it round just like water in a water mill. -- -- -- -- The problem with Crookes' explanation is that light falling on the black -- side should be absorbed, while light falling on the silver side of the -- vanes should be reflected. This means that there would be twice as much -- radiation pressure on the metal side as on the black and the mill would -- actually turn in the opposite way. -- -- What really happens is that the faster molecules from the warmer side of each vane strike the edges obliquely and impart a higher force than the colder molecules. The movement of the vane as a result of tangential forces around the edges, is away from the warmer gas and towards the cooler gas with the gas passing round the edge in the opposite direction. Therefore, the movement is actually due to what happens near the edges of the vanes rather than at the faces. -- Try it out yourself and watch thermodynamics in action! The radiometer's four vane rotor spins continuously up to 3,000 RPM. -- It is 5" high and 3" in diameter.

Solar Beads
$7.95
Fashion has never been this educational! -- Learn about the sunlight with these amazing color changing beads. Solar Beads contain photochromatic dyes that react to UV light and cause the normally white beads to change into vibrant colors when exposed to the sun or UV emitting black light. Then, when removed from sunlight, the beads revert back to white. -- This bag of 100 beads can be used to make color changing bracelets, necklaces and more. Solar Beads can also be used to perform a number of science experiments: Find out what happens to your beads when they wear sunscreen, sit behind your sunglasses, are underwater or on a cloudy day. What keeps the beads white will prevent your skin from being burned!
